Where to Use Wisteria Tree Garden Embroidery Thoughtfully

This isn’t a one-size-fits-all embroidery file. Its beauty lies in detail—but that means thoughtful execution matters. Avoid using it on garments with heavy stretch (like ribbed knits) without testing stabilizer layers first. The cascading vines and lantern glow rely on smooth stitch transitions, so dense terry cloth towels or thick fleece may mute definition unless you adjust underlay and density settings.

Small hoop sizes (under 4") will require careful editing—some fine vine details may need simplification for clarity. Metallic thread can enhance the lantern’s glow but risks breakage on tight curves; stick to high-quality rayon or polyester for reliability across commercial embroidery runs. And always test on dark fabric: the lantern’s fill stitches should remain luminous—not muddy—so verify thread color contrast before bulk production.

Design Notes Every Embroidery Professional Should Apply

  1. Always test Wisteria Tree Garden Embroidery on both light and dark fabric swatches—especially if planning a multi-color product line.
  2. Check stitch density in the vine clusters and lantern base; overly dense areas can pucker lightweight linens or stiffen baby-soft fabrics.
  3. Confirm hoop size compatibility before digitizing for caps or curved surfaces—the vertical composition works best on flat or gently contoured surfaces.
  4. Use cutaway stabilizer for structured items (pillow covers, aprons) and tear-away for towels and totes—then trim excess carefully around delicate vine ends.
  5. Create realistic printable mockups showing how the design interacts with real garment seams, hems, and folds—not just white-background renders.
  6. Review small details post-stitch: are vine tips crisp? Does the lantern maintain its soft halo effect? Adjust tension or thread weight if needed.
  7. Build a seasonal palette around it—think dusty rose, slate blue, warm taupe, and antique gold—to ensure brand consistency across listings and social previews.
